Beryllium analysis of simulated aerosol samples by proton scattering

1978 
Abstract Proton scattering analysis is demonstrated to be suitable for assessment of the beryllium content of aerosols. Cross sections are such that the method could be applied over a wide range of bombarding energies. The method may be applied in coniunction with other methods such as proton induced X-ray emission analysis.
